Choosing the right painting style
Choosing the right style is essential when it comes to African canvas painting. From traditional tribal patterns to contemporary interpretations, each style tells a different story. Think about what resonates with you and how it fits into your existing decor. Traditional styles often feature geometric shapes and earthy tones, while modern interpretations may use brighter colors and abstract forms.

Understanding cultural significance
African art is steeped in cultural significance, with every piece telling a story or representing a tradition. Knowing the cultural background of the artwork can make it more meaningful. Research different regions of Africa and their artistic traditions to find out what themes or symbols are commonly used in paintings. This knowledge will help you appreciate the depth of the artwork you choose.

Sourcing authentic pieces
To ensure authenticity in African canvas paintings, it is important to source from reputable galleries or directly from artists. Look for certifications or provenance documents that verify the piece's origin and authenticity. Supporting local artists not only guarantees genuine artwork but also contributes positively to their communities.

Displaying your painting effectively
The way you display your African canvas painting can make a world of difference in how it enhances your home decor. Pick walls with good lighting where the colors of the painting can shine through. Pair it with complementary decor elements such as textiles or sculptures that go with its theme without overpowering it.
